Electric, Power & Gas

The demanding process conditions in Power Plants (including high temperatures and pressures) is an ideal environment for NICHIAS product technologies to be deployed.

Various NICHIAS thermal insulation and protection technologies are deployed from metallic heat insulation with Lead, to Wall penetration part sealing materials, to specialist gaskets proven in use in the NUCLEAR Industry, to re-usable flexible heat insulation materials, calcium silicate thermal insulation materials and high damping rubber/metal composite sheets used in THERMAL POWER Plants.
 

Nuclear Power Plants

The extreme process conditions in Nuclear Power Plants has demanded the use of NICHIAS product technologies.
 
NICHIAS supplies Wall penetration part sealing materials which are used on walls and floors through which piping and cabling pass - as it has excellent air tightness, water tightnesss and radiation resistance, to  metallic heat insulation with lead which is used as a heat insulation material for applications requiring radiation shielding performance as in equipment and piping inside the reactor containment vessel (lead sheets are combined with the metal heat insulation materials),  to metallic heat insulation materials used for the pressure container of nuclear reactors in re-circulation equipment, to specialist bellows (flexible expansion joints made of special rubber materials) which are used to seal the clearance between the pipes penetrating buildings, walls and floors and the pipe holes in a nuclear power plant, to specialist gaskets proven in use in the nuclear industry, to re-usable flexible heat insulation materials for the insulation of piping, valves, flanges, etc where the insulation material needs to be able to be removed during plant inspection and maintenance.
 

Thermal Power Plants

A variety of NICHIAS product solutions are deployed in a Thermal Power Plant.
 
NICHIAS supplies multiple thermal insulation materials ranging from rock wool used as thermal and acoustic insulation in ducts boilers and dust collectors, to calcium silicate thermal insulation materials used for various piping and ducts since it is easy to install and has high mechanical strength and water resistance to castable refractories used for protecting iron plates and refractory bricks in boilers from acidic gases and heat, to re-usable flexible heat insulation materials for the insulation of piping, valves, flanges, etc where the insulation material needs to be able to be removed during plant inspection and maintenance, to specialist gaskets used as sealing materials for piping flanges, valves and equipment both of high temperature and pressure duty but also low temperature and pressure duty, to high damping sheets (Metalamine™) which is an exterior pipe acoustic insulation sheet used on the smoke paths, airways, electric dust collectors, etc of a thermal power plant to reduce noise and vibration generated.

This expanded graphite tape filler spiral wound gasket is used for pressure vessels, heat exchangers and valves of nuclear power plants. It is designed to cope with the high temperatures and pressures in nuclear power plants, and we control soluble chlorine, fluorine and sulfur in the production process to make it suitable for such plants.

This metallic heat-insulating material is used for the reactor pressure vessel, recirculation equipment, and all apparatuses and pipes. It is made of thin stainless steel sheet to prevent corrosion, has high mechanical strength, and can be easily and quickly attached or detached, reducing exposure dose during working.
